#2b678d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b678d is composed of 16.9% red, 40.4%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 27%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 36.1%. #2b678d color hex could be obtained by blending #56ceff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#2b678d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2b678d has RGB values of R:43, G:103,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2844557.

Shades and Tints of #2b678d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020406 is the darkest color, while #f6f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b678d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555d63 is the less saturated color, while #0171b7 is the most saturated one.
